Mallorca: Prohens joins Pujada a Lluc Sunday Mass

Mallorca’s president Marga Prohens will join the Pujada a Lluc Mass and offering at Lluc Sanctuary in Escorca on Sunday. The event begins at 08.30. Prohens will also speak during the ceremony.

She will be welcomed in Plaça Pelegrins by Mallorca Island Council president Llorenç Galmés, Escorca mayor Antoni Solivellas and Llorenç Gelabert, president of the Association of Former Blavets of Lluc.

Prohens will take part in presenting a silver badge to Father Rubí, the former director of the choir of the Former Blavets of Lluc. She will bring a basket of non-perishable food for the offering.

The programme ends with the pilgrims’ Mass, led by Mallorca bishop Sebastià Taltavull.
